OL PEJETA RANCH HOUSE

LOCATION: Approximately 200 Kms. 3 hours by road and 50 minutes by air from Nairobi and 23 Kms. (40 minutes) from Nanyuki on unpaved road,

DESCRIPTION:
It is an exclusive colonial style farmhouse located at the heart of Sweetwaters Game Reserve with well-manicured gardens, a floodlit waterhole and typical African savannah rising beyond the majestic Mt. Kenya. It still retains the bygone tradition of Kenya's famous farmhouse hospitality. Its fascinating history started over seventy years ago when Ol Pejeta was originally part of the Masai homelands.
Accommodation is provided in six suites; with two deluxe suites, 2 guest suites and Buffalo Cottage which has two self-contained luxury bedrooms, with en-suite facilities.

SABUK LODGE

OFFICIAL CATEGORY (Ministry of Tourism classification): TBA

SABUK LODGE

LOCATION: Situated in the Northern Frontier District, overlooking the Laikipia Plateau, the Ewaso Nyiro River and Samburu land.

DESCRIPTION OF THE LODGE : Sabuk Lodge, home to Professional Safari Guide, Simon Evans, is a stunning wilderness destination, perched on the high banks of the Ewaso Nyiro River.

NUMBER OF ROOMS: 5 open sided cottages

Exotic rooms

Room Décor: The cottages are open with verandah, show er and t oilet, each with its own fabulous view. Sabuk was fashioned out of the local landscape, built with local materials, the hillside, flora, twisted wood and stone boulders incorporated into the architecture. Open walls and private verandahs face out over the river gorge 150 feet below.

Special features:
• This hilly area with dense acacia bush is host to a lot of game which varies according to the season: Greater Kudu, Reticulated Giraffe, Buffalo, Impala, Elephant, Warthog, Klipspringer, Zebra, Eland, DikDik, Waterbuck, Lion, Leopard, good bird watching and incredible scenery.

WILDERNESS TRAILS - LEWA DOWNS

LOCATION: Situated in the wildlife-rich Eastern corner of the Conservancy is the Craig family home in Isiolo Kenya. Wilderness Trails- where guests have been entertained in luxury for the past 30 years.

DESCRIPTION
:
One of Kenya's original ranches, Lewa Downs has been the Craig family home since 1924 when the Craig grandparents came from England and began raising cattle here. Now incorporated in the Lewa Wildlife Conservancy, which includes Anna Merz's highly respected Ngare Sergoi Rhino Sanctuary and the Ngare Ndare forest, the area is committed to the conservation of the extremely diverse indigenous wildlife and habitat, as well as benefiting the local community by providing employment, schools and clinics. Set in stunning arid landscape Wilderness Trails is an oasis of comfort and tranquility.

ACCOMMODATION: Sleeps 16 people housed in 8 cottages.

ROOM DÉCOR: Beautifully decorated cottages, featuring fireplaces and verandas. And is the home of Will and Emma Craig. The large sitting and dining room is eclectically decorated in true country house style. A highly polished games table, generous vases of brightly coloured flowers from the gardens, a vast coffee table, seriously comfy chairs

Beautifully decorated cottages

 

ROOM AMENITIES: They have private bath and a central rondavel-style living room with fireplace. 2 are free standing. The comfortable beds are covered with mosquito nets. All rooms have stylish wooden furniture that is made on the estate.

SPECIAL FEATURE: One of Kenya's early ranches, Lewa Downs, has been home to the Craig family since they moved from England and began raising cattle in 1924. Lewa Downs is one of very few private ranches in the world where you can see such a remarkable variety of wildlife and their interaction with each other in their natural habitat.

FOOD AND BEVERAGE FACILITIES: Guests can relax by the fire in Will and Emma’s cosy sitting room and share meals around a long banquet table in the open-air dining room. The delicious meals are made entirely from the freshest of produce, all grown on the estate and are often taken alfresco in a pretty loggia with a twig roof covered in vines.
